Abstract
Based on the theory of time-frozen, this paper proposes a novel operational modal analysis (OMA) for linear time-varying structure using limited memory principal component analysis (LMPCA). Compared with modal coordinate de- composition of non-stationary response signals for linear time-varying continuous beam structure, it is found that PCA can be decomposed to extract time-varying instantaneous modal parameters, which reveal structure characteristics in limited memory window length L. Numerical simulations results on a cantilever beam with slow time-varying mass are presented to verify the TV instantaneous natural frequencies and modal shapes identification capability of the LMPCA.
